This archive report was first published on 6 September 2019.

Busia police officer Doris Wako is mourning the sudden demise of her husband, who collapsed and died on the night of Wednesday, September 5, just two weeks after their wedding.

The couple, who met in high school 21 years ago, had solemnized their union on August 18, 2019, in a church ceremony attended by friends and family, including street children.

Speaking exclusively to TUKO.co.ke, a distraught Constable Wako confirmed that her husband was not ailing at the time of his death.

"My husband collapsed and died just like that. He was not sick and did not complain of anything prior to the incident," she said.

Wako, who is celebrated for embracing street urchins and feeding them using her salary, had invited the children to witness her exchange of vows with her lover.

"I don’t see anything extraordinary to invite these good friends of mine on such a memorable day in my life. They are normal human beings just facing challenges back at home that push them to the streets," she said after the nuptials.
